AS Level Accounting (AQA)
Did you know that Accounting is one of the highest paid careers? Accounting is about the process of recording, classifying, summarising and analysing transactions (most often in business). You will learn how to measure the performance of organisations and communicate that information.
If you are good at Mathematics, are interested in accountancy as a career this course will suit you.

What will I be doing?
Learners will apply knowledge and understanding of accounting principles, concepts and techniques to familiar and unfamiliar situations. They will interpret and analyse accounting information in an appropriate format. Evaluate accounting information, taking into consideration internal and external factors to make reasoned judgements, decisions and recommendations, and assess alternative courses of action using an appropriate form and style of writing.

How will I be assessed?
Learners will be assessed by the use of regular homework, class test and a formal end of unit written exam set by the exam board in January and June.

Where can I go after completing this course?
After the successful completion of the course you will be able to progress on to University to study a course of your choice or take up employment within various businesses and financial services industry, where there are a wide range of opportunities.
